Kirklin is a town located in Clinton County, Indiana. Kirklin has a 2025 population of 700. Kirklin is currently declining at a rate of -0.28% annually and its population has decreased by -1.69%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 712 in 2020.

The average household income in Kirklin is $73,302 with a poverty rate of 10%. The median age in Kirklin is 35.8 years: 36.3 years for males, and 33.7 years for females.

Economics and Income Statistics

Kirklin's average per capita income is $41,597. Household income levels show a median of $57,250. The poverty rate stands at 10%.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
